Below are just some of the regular duties involved in our management role.
Account Management
- Financial year budgeting of income and expenditure.
- Providing Outgoings Budgets to tenants as required by Leases.
- Rent, Outgoings, and Fees Collection through Agents Trust Account.
- Review Arrears and seek Owner authorisation to take legal action.
- Appoint Auditor where required to audit outgoings.
- Collate all applicable accounts for each property and organise direct payment from collected rental funds.
- Provide Monthly Owner (Income / Expenditure) Statements verifying all rental collection and property expenditure.
- Provide quarterly (or as required) GST Summary Statements accounting for GST paid and collected for each property.
- Remit Owner payments by Direct Credit to Owners Bank Account.
Tenancy Management
- Arrange Leases / Renewals and use best endeavours to ensure all documentation is complete and up to date.
- By instruction use appointed Solicitors to prepare such documentation.
- Establish a liaison with each tenant to allow all issues to be attended to and communicated effectively.
- Maintain Tenancy schedules to record current portfolio position, forecast reviews and attend to renewals and releasing vacating tenancies.
- Attendances and negotiation of assignments and sub-letting arrangements.
- Negotiate variations to lease conditions.
- Where necessary enforce rights of the Owner for any breach by initiating legal proceedings.
Building Management
- Administer the control of all common areas where multiple tenancies exist.
- Conduct reviews and act on structural maintenance issues when and where required.
- Monitor any internal works undertaken by tenants.
- Ensure that all mechanical services are being maintained properly in accordance with the Leases.
- Where the Lessor maintains equipment, oversee all maintenance contracts, and annual licensing.
- Provide for future upgrades of mechanical services and building refurbishments.
- All major works to be undertaken in consultation with the Owner.
General building compliance/insurances
- Make sure that all fire protection and building emergency services are compliant and in working condition.
- Where the Lessee is responsible for fire protection ensure they are compliant and up to date.
- Review all Registers of existing pollutants, hazardous substances, asbestos products etc.
- Advise of types of insurance cover and arrange when required independent advice for the sum to be insured for each property. The procurement of insurance cover and adequacy of the terms and conditions are the Owner’s responsibility.
- Process insurance claims in accordance with insurer’s and Owner’s direction.
